Crown Equity Holdings, Inc. Board Member Robert J. Kane Resigns
What Happened
Crown Equity Holdings, Inc. (OTC PINK: CRWE) announced on December 29, 2025, that it has accepted the immediate resignation of board member and Business Development Officer Robert J. Kane. The company filed Form 8-K to report the departure.
Key Details
- Effective date: resignation accepted effective immediately (announced December 29, 2025).
- Officer/Director: Robert J. Kane — served as both Board Member and Business Development Officer.
- Filing: Change disclosed in an 8-K (Item 5.02). A press release dated December 29, 2025, was included as an exhibit.
- The 8-K does not state a reason for the resignation or identify a replacement.
